    The ramen in the Tokyo ramen is probably the best I've had in Sydney. Tender texture, smooth surface, a hint of transparency. The pork soup is rich, slightly visicous, and pure. The chicken shoyu soup looks transparent but gives an unexpected high level of flavour. The ramen in the pork soup ramen seems to be a slightly different noodle to the chicken soup though, softer, whiter.

    Serving is decent. Garnish is simple, inline with the overall philosophy of do the job properly nothing fancy! A small place in a residental area with a cosy ambience. The wooden tables and benches, the Japanese menus on the wall. Free self service water.

    Best ramen in the world, perhaps even the universe. Ryo San knows his stuff.

    Try the Chaashu Onigiri (pork rice ball) and the tonkotsu ramen. Go for a second serve of noodles if you fit them as they taste even better than the first. The new laksa-style ramen is a hit, especially with thin slices of lotus root tempura on top. No nonsense quality food - bloody sensational. Don't go here if you're into thin dishwater soup.
